Omega
27.01.2008, 14:58
Hallo zusammen,
Problem ist folgendes: Unser Server geht mit der Last extrem hoch (>50), wenn sich mehr als 150 User in einem Thread befinden. Das kommt zwar nicht so häufig vor, ich denke aber spätestens nächsten Samstag ab 18:00 geht wieder rund!
Zur Grundausstattung: Rootserver, Athlon 64, 2 GB Speicher, 250 Festplatte (eher nebensächlich) Suse 10.2, Läuft nur das VB mit VBA und einigen Hacks, sonst ist auf dem Server nichts! Kein Plesk und ähnliches Gebummsel, nur noch ein Postfix.
Dank Hoffi tip, habe ich jetzt viel an den Mysql Parametern "gearbeitet". Sieht erst mal gut aus!
CODE:
----------
Der Inhalt dieses Abschnitts ist nur für Lizenznehmer sichtbar, Sie werden derzeit jedoch nicht als Lizenzinhaber erkannt.<br />
<br />
Bitte öffnen Sie den <a href="http://members.vbulletin-germany.com/membersupport_priority.php">Kundenbereich</a>, tragen Sie Ihre E-Mail-Adresse ein, mit der Sie sich hier registriert haben und aktivieren Sie die Lizenzüberprüfung für http://www.vbulletin-germany.org.
----------
Was mir jetzt unklar ist, ist folgende Meldung:Run "FLUSH QUERY CACHE" periodically to defragment the query cache memory
If you have many small queries lower 'query_cache_min_res_unit' to reduce fragmentation.
MySQL won't cache query results that are larger than query_cache_limit in sizeHabe ich jetzt bei einem VB die "small queries"? Habt Ihr da Tips für mich? Ist das die Stelle, wo ich noch dran drehen kann?
Wenn die Last hochgeht, habe ich noch ca. 200 K Speicher, der Server swappt nicht!
Ansonsten läuft der Server so bis 250 User (normal, ohne Spiel) mit einer Last von ca. 10. Richtiges Problem bekomme ich immer, wenn viele User in einem Thread sind!
Problem ist folgendes: Unser Server geht mit der Last extrem hoch (>50), wenn sich mehr als 150 User in einem Thread befinden. Das kommt zwar nicht so häufig vor, ich denke aber spätestens nächsten Samstag ab 18:00 geht wieder rund!
Zur Grundausstattung: Rootserver, Athlon 64, 2 GB Speicher, 250 Festplatte (eher nebensächlich) Suse 10.2, Läuft nur das VB mit VBA und einigen Hacks, sonst ist auf dem Server nichts! Kein Plesk und ähnliches Gebummsel, nur noch ein Postfix.
Dank Hoffi tip, habe ich jetzt viel an den Mysql Parametern "gearbeitet". Sieht erst mal gut aus!
CODE:
----------
Der Inhalt dieses Abschnitts ist nur für Lizenznehmer sichtbar, Sie werden derzeit jedoch nicht als Lizenzinhaber erkannt.<br />
<br />
Bitte öffnen Sie den <a href="http://members.vbulletin-germany.com/membersupport_priority.php">Kundenbereich</a>, tragen Sie Ihre E-Mail-Adresse ein, mit der Sie sich hier registriert haben und aktivieren Sie die Lizenzüberprüfung für http://www.vbulletin-germany.org.
----------
Was mir jetzt unklar ist, ist folgende Meldung:Run "FLUSH QUERY CACHE" periodically to defragment the query cache memory
If you have many small queries lower 'query_cache_min_res_unit' to reduce fragmentation.
MySQL won't cache query results that are larger than query_cache_limit in sizeHabe ich jetzt bei einem VB die "small queries"? Habt Ihr da Tips für mich? Ist das die Stelle, wo ich noch dran drehen kann?
Wenn die Last hochgeht, habe ich noch ca. 200 K Speicher, der Server swappt nicht!
Ansonsten läuft der Server so bis 250 User (normal, ohne Spiel) mit einer Last von ca. 10. Richtiges Problem bekomme ich immer, wenn viele User in einem Thread sind!